Andezeno between the hilltop centre and rural history

Andezeno reveals its historic character in the Chiocciola di Andezeno. It is the original town centre located on the hill. Small lanes form the historic centre there, characterised by fortification walls dating from the 18th century. Via Abate Villa takes you into the Chiocciola to an important viewpoint.

Farmsteads, irrigation and rural heritage

The rural history includes several clearly distinguishable examples. Cascina Fruttera is a typical linear farmstead with an enclosed courtyard, dating from the 17th or 18th century. Cascina Fruttera was chosen as a summer residence by Joseph De Maistre. Cascina Cesole is an 18th-century farmstead with an enclosed courtyard. It includes a granary, a stable, a farmhouse and a Baroque chapel dedicated to the Madonna del Rosario.

Water management is also connected with this cultural heritage. The irrigation system used a section of the Rio Santena with a gradient, known as the Cascate di Cesole. Near Cascina Cesole, among blackberry bushes, are the remains of the enclosing walls and water wheel of an old watermill, which regulated the flow from the nearby Rio Santena for irrigating the surrounding fields.

Churches with different historical layers

The religious buildings of Andezeno span several eras. The Chiesa Cimiteriale di San Giorgio dates from the 12th century and belongs to the Romanesque parish church type of Monferrato. Roman bricks and marble were reused in its exterior wall; a gravestone bears the crossed tails of two dolphins. The parish church of San Giorgio was built between 1753 and 1759 and consecrated in 1764. It preserves the relics and body of Saint Justina.

Museo Balbiano and practical information

The Museo Balbiano houses a collection of objects from everyday peasant life in times gone by and more than 2,000 items. The access routes to the Museo Balbiano are accessible to people with disabilities. Reservations are required for guided tours and tastings. Experience Andezeno on foot or by bike

Physical activity can also be combined with cultural destinations. The Marentino–Andezeno circular route reaches the Romanesque church of San Giorgio in Andezeno. The cycling tour between Montaldo, Pavarolo and Andezeno reaches Andezeno’s spirally laid-out historic centre from Montaldo via a green-lined path.
